Welcome to the Equine Studies Program
at the University of Maryland!

The University of Maryland offers a comprehensive learning experience in the areas of equine science and management. Students can emphasize on horses while earning a Bachelor of Science in Animal Science or pursue Certification in Equine Business Management.

In 2001, the Department of Animal and Avian Sciences and the Institute of Applied Agriculture began a new initiative to strengthen and enhance our equine offerings. One year later, we expanded our equine program to include 2 new faculty, a new certificate program, enhanced equine facilities, and improved youth and adult horse extension programs.
